Mars, the planet of action, arrived at 6 degrees Leo on Monday, December 2nd. It moved forward SUPER slowly but still remained at 6 degrees until Friday, December 6th when it stationed. When a planet stations, it pauses before either moving forward or backward. In this case, Mars was preparing to move backward—something it only does once every two years. Mars will move backward slowly and won’t even leave 6 degrees until next Thursday, December 12th.


Like any retrograde, but especially for faster-moving planets like Mercury, Mars, and Venus, retrogrades often activate a need to slow down or revisit themes connected to what that planet rules. Mars retrograde, in particular, may push us to physically slow down, making rest a necessity. This retrograde might also highlight themes tied to masculinity, such as men, fathers, or brothers, as Mars rules these aspects. It also governs drive, assertiveness, anger, and literal movement. When we’re in a healthy place, our Mars energy helps us show up with courage and take action in our life with integrity. When we’re not, Mars can manifest as fear, avoidance, or unnecessary aggression and power plays.


With Mars slowing down and moving backward, consider: what themes related to drive, assertion, anything goal-related or actual movement in your world need to be revisited? Where does anger resurface for you around something you thought you had long resolved and what might it be trying to tell you that needs tending? Tending might mean holding space for your feelings or literally a calling for you to take action! When something doesn't move forward the way you expect, where might there be space for you to reconsider your goals or at the very least your approach? Mars will continue retrograding through Leo until January 6th, then move into Cancer. The full retrograde will last through February.
